Chemical Bonds
The attractive forces that hold atoms together in molecules or crystals, forming as a result of sharing or transferring electrons between atoms.
Molecule
The smallest particle of a chemical substance that can exist independently while retaining the chemical properties of the substance.
Atoms
The basic unit of a chemical element, consisting of a nucleus of protons and neutrons, and surrounded by electrons.
Ion
An atom or molecule with a net electric charge due to the loss or gain of one or more electrons.
